The Uttar Pradesh Police has released 4,543 new vacancies for Sub Inspector (Civil Police), Sub Inspector (Civil Police – Women) (PC), and Sub Inspector/Platoon Commander (Special Security Force) positions. Cracking the SI exam demands a well-planned strategy, the right resources, and a thorough grasp of the latest UP Police SI Syllabus and Exam Pattern 2025. A detailed understanding of the syllabus and exam pattern helps aspirants clearly identify the topics covered and the distribution of questions across each section of the exam. Important Dates

Short Notice Date 28 March 2025
Online Apply Start Date 12 August 2025
Online Apply Last Date 11 September 2025
Last Date For Fee Payment 11 September 2025
Exam Date Notify Soon
Admit Card Before Exam

Application Fee

Payment Mode (Online) Debit Card / Credit Card / Internet Banking / IMPS / Cash Card / Mobile Wallet

Age Limits

Minimum Age 21 Years
Maximum Age 28 Years
UP Police provides age relaxation for the Sub Inspector SI position as per their regulations.
